Semizona bella
Taxonomy
Semizona bella was named by Ebbestad and Peel (2001). It is not extant. Its type locality is Kallholn (Kallhäll), Boda Limestone, which is in a Pirgu/Porkuni reef, buildup or bioherm limestone in the Boda Limestone Formation of Sweden.
